Overview of Indiana Pet Insurance Comparison Chart
COMPANY | DEDUCTIBLE | REIMBURSEMENT | LIMITS |
ASPCA Pet Health Insurance | $100, $250, or $500 | 70%, 80%, or 90% | $2,500, $5,000, $10,000, $15,000, or Unlimited |
Pets Best Pet Insurance | $100, $250, $500, or $1,000 | 70%, 80%, or 90% | $5,000, or Unlimited |
Figo Pet Insurance | $100, $250, $500, or $750 | 70%, 80%, 90%, or 100% | $5,000, $10,000, or Unlimited |
Healthy Paws Pet Insurance | $100, $250, or $500 | 70%, 80%, or 90% | Unlimited |
Embrace Pet Insurance | $200, $300, $500, $750, $1,000 | 70%, 80%, 90% | $5,000, $8,000, $10,000, $15,000, $30,000 |
Lemonade Pet Insurance | $250, $500, $1,000, or $2,500 | 60%, 70%, 80%, or 90% | $5,000, $10,000, $20,000, $50,000, or $100,000 |
MetLife Pet Insurance (Formerly PetFirst) | $50, $250, or $500 | 80%, or 90% | $5,000, or $10,000 |
Nationwide Pet Insurance | $250 | 50%, or 70% | $7,500 |
Trupanion | $0 – $1,000 (in $5 increments) | 90% | Unlimited |
Fetch by The Dodo (Formerly Petplan) | $250, $300, or $500 | 70%, 80%, or 90% | $5,000, $10,000, or $15,000 |
Hartville Pet Insurance | $100, $250, $500, $750, or $1,000 | 70%, 80%, or 90% | $2,500, or $5,000 |
Pumpkin Pet Insurance | $100, $250, or $500 | 90% | Dogs: $10,000, $20,000, or Unlimited. Cats: $7,000, $15,000, or Unlimited |
Spot Pet Insurance | $100, $250, $500, $750, or $1,000 | 70%, 80%, or 90% | $2,500, $3,000, $4,000, $5,000, $7,000, $10,000, or Unlimited |

Pet Insurance Indiana Costs
The cost of pet insurance in Indiana varies greatly depending on your zip code, the age of your dog or cat in relation to its expected lifespan, and the health risks associated with your pet’s breed (s). The table below shows some price ranges for top providers in Evansville, Fort Wayne, and Indianapolis.
BREED & AGE | MONTHLY INSURANCE COST |
Chihuahua 6 months old puppy | Evansville $14-$37 Fort Wayne $14-$50 Indianapolis $14-$50 |
Domestic Shorthair 6 months old kitten | Evansville $10-$19 Fort Wayne $10-$30 Indianapolis $10-$30 |
Golden Retriever 6 months old puppy | Evansville $23-$59 Fort Wayne $23-$81 Indianapolis $23-$81 |
Maine Coon 6 months old kitten | Evansville $12-$21 Fort Wayne $12-$33 Indianapolis $12-$33 |
Chihuahua 5 years old dog | Evansville $17-$44 Fort Wayne $17-$60 Indianapolis $17-$60 |
Domestic Shorthair 5 years old cat | Evansville $12-$22 Fort Wayne $12-$34 Indianapolis $12-$34 |
Golden Retriever 5 years old dog | Evansville $31-$72 Fort Wayne $31-$98 Indianapolis $31-$98 |
Maine Coon 5 years old cat | Evansville $15-$25 Fort Wayne $15-$38 Indianapolis $15-$38 |
NOTE: The Indiana average monthly costs listed above are based on an 80% reimbursement rate, unlimited annual reimbursment, and a $500 deductible.
How to Get the Best Deal on Pet Insurance Rates in Indiana
The majority of IN pet owners who enroll in pet insurance do so within six months of adopting their new four-legged family member. Puppies and kittens in Indiana typically have the lowest rates because they have a lower risk of developing health issues – and it’s critical that your plan’s coverage kicks in before any pre-existing conditions arise.
Pet Type | Example $ Savings | Average % Savings |
Kittens | $38.33 | 15.12% |
Puppies | $132.75 | 30.23% |
Note that the Indiana average savings listed above refer to the difference in annual premiums for a 1-year-old pet vs a 5-year-old pet, and are based on an 80% reimbursement rate, unlimited coverage, with a $500 deductible. However, prices may be lower or higher for different coverage options.

How Does Pet Insurance Works in Indiana?
Most Pet Insurance Indiana reimburses you after you submit a claim, and because the insurance company pays you back rather than the veterinarian, you don’t have to worry about being “in-network.” Your pet insurance will be accepted by any licensed veterinarian in Indiana.
Below is an example of how the claim process works:
- You pay for the vet treatment your pet needs.
- You submit a claim to your pet insurance company.
- The pet insurance company reimburses you 70%, 80%, 90%, or even 100% of the covered costs (after your deductible is met, and usually within 10 days depending on the provider).

What is pet insurance?
Pet insurance is a type of insurance that helps cover the cost of veterinary care for your pets. It can help protect against unexpected medical expenses, surgeries, medications, and treatments.
What does pet insurance typically cover?
Pet insurance plans can vary, but they generally cover accidents, illnesses, and injuries. Some plans may also cover routine care, such as vaccinations, preventive treatments, and annual check-ups, depending on the policy.
Are there any breed or age restrictions for Pet Insurance Indiana?
Some pet insurance companies may have breed restrictions or exclusions for certain pre-existing conditions. Additionally, coverage options and premiums may vary based on the age and breed of your pet.
How does the reimbursement process work?
After paying for your pet’s veterinary expenses, you would typically submit a claim to your pet insurance company. They will review the claim and reimburse you for the covered expenses, up to the policy limits and after deductibles.
Are there waiting periods for coverage?
Yes, most pet insurance policies have waiting periods before coverage begins. This means that you may have to wait a certain amount of time after purchasing the policy before you can make a claim for certain conditions or treatments.
Can I choose any veterinarian?
Generally, pet insurance companies allow you to visit any licensed veterinarian of your choice. However, it’s a good idea to check with the insurance provider to ensure that your preferred veterinarian is accepted.
